What is the typical cost of preschool in Hanover, NH, and are there financial assistance options?

Tuition for preschools in Hanover typically ranges from $1,200 to $2,500 per month, with many programs operating on a 10-month academic year. Financial assistance is often available through individual schools, and New Hampshire's Early Childhood Education Scholarship program may provide aid to eligible families. It's also worth inquiring about sliding scale tuition at community-based centers.

How do I navigate the enrollment timeline and waitlists for Hanover preschools?

Many highly-regarded preschools in Hanover have application deadlines in January or February for the following fall, with notifications sent in March. Due to high demand, especially for programs affiliated with Dartmouth College, it's advisable to apply to multiple schools and get on waitlists. Some community-based programs may offer rolling enrollment or have shorter waitlists.

What types of preschool philosophies and programs are most common in Hanover?

Hanover offers a diverse mix, including play-based, Montessori, Reggio Emilia-inspired, and nature/forest school approaches. Several programs, like those at the Dartmouth College Child Care Center, emphasize emergent curriculum. The town's proximity to nature also influences many local preschools to incorporate significant outdoor education into their daily routines.

Are there preschools in Hanover that accommodate the schedules of Dartmouth faculty, staff, and students?

Yes, the Dartmouth College Child Care Center (DCCC) operates multiple locations with schedules designed for the academic community, including extended hours. Other local preschools also offer flexible or extended-day options to support working parents. Dartmouth employees should check with HR for potential benefits or partnership programs with specific providers.

What should I look for regarding licensing and quality when visiting Hanover preschools?

Always verify the school is licensed by the New Hampshire Department of Health and Human Services, Child Care Licensing Unit. Look for low student-to-teacher ratios, qualified lead teachers (often with degrees in Early Childhood Education), and a safe, engaging environment. Many top programs are also accredited by the National Association for the Education of Young Children (NAEYC).

As you evaluate options, we recommend scheduling visits. There's no substitute for feeling the atmosphere of a classroom. Observe how the teachers interact with the children—are they engaging at the child's eye level? Is the tone warm and encouraging? Notice the balance of activities; a high-quality pre-K program will blend structured group time with ample opportunity for free play, creativity, and sensory exploration. Ask about the daily routine, how social-emotional skills are nurtured, and how they communicate with families. Given our distinct seasons, inquire about outdoor play policies; many local programs make excellent use of our natural environment, believing in the importance of fresh air and exploration in all weather with proper gear.

Practical considerations are paramount for busy Upper Valley families. Be sure to clarify schedules, as programs can range from half-day to full-day options, and understand the enrollment timelines, as some popular programs have waiting lists. Consider the logistics of drop-off and pick-up, especially during our snowy winter months. Finally, trust your instincts and your child's reaction.
